O'CONNELL, Chief Justice.
This is an action to recover damages for injury to a pear orchard allegedly sustained when water seeping from defendant's irrigation canals caused a rise in the water table on plaintiff's land. The nature of the injuries alleged and the circumstances of the parties are essentially the same as those described in Furrer v. Talent Irrigation District, 90 Or.Adv.Sh. 399,
